天才教育网合作机构>

石家庄火星时代培训

欢迎您!
朋友圈

13165582039

全国统一学习专线 9:00-21:00

位置:学校资讯 > c语言课程设计有什么游戏,急求一份"猜数字游戏"的完整版的C语言课程设计报告!

c语言课程设计有什么游戏,急求一份"猜数字游戏"的完整版的C语言课程设计报告!

日期:2022-05-09 10:33:25     浏览:146    来源:石家庄火星时代培训
核心提示:关于c语言课程设计有什么游戏方面的一些问题,下面小编和大家简单介绍一下1.C语言课程设计猜数游戏#include stdio.h#include stdlib.h#include time.h#include string.hint main(){int c = 10000; int issuccess = 1

关于c语言课程设计有什么游戏方面的一些问题,下面小编和大家简单介绍一下

1.C语言课程设计 猜数游戏

#include #include #include #include int main(){ int c = 10000; int issuccess = 1; long int b = 0; char r[6]; long int d; int times = 1; register int i; srand ((unsigned)time((time_t *)NULL)); for (i=0; i<5; i++){ b += (rand() % 9 + 1) * c; c /= 10; } printf ("游戏开始"); printf ("请输入你猜的数!\n"); printf ("输入exit退出\n"); for (;;){ scanf ("%s",r); if (!strcmp("exit", r)){ issuccess = 0; break; } else d = atoi (r); if (d > b) printf ("比准确值大!\n"); else{ if (d < b) printf ("比准确值小!\n"); else break; } times ++; } printf ("你猜了%d次\n", times); if (issuccess){ printf ("你的得分为:%d", 100 / times); } else printf ("准确值为:%d,很遗憾!", b);return 0; }

2.C语言课程设计猜字游戏

你的意思是如果输入开始游戏,才运行;输入退出,就结束,还是别的?

3.急求一份"猜数字游戏"的完整版的C语言课程设计报告!

static void Main(string[] args) { string sTemp; int iNum=new Random().Next()%100; int iGuess=0,iCount=0; Console.WriteLine("请猜猜我想到的一个0—100之间的数字:"); do { sTemp=Console.ReadLine(); try { iGuess=Int32.Parse(sTemp); if(iGuess>iNum) { Console.WriteLine("太大!"); } else if (iGuess

4.急!!!求C语言课程设计之打字游戏代码!

给你个.因分少就不改动了, 这个是给别的朋友定过的. 只有练习数字和字母.而且可以调速度,并配着简单的动画哦.如觉得好要加功能, 加我百度好友,再加分.哈哈. #include #include #include #include #include #include #define R 10 #define ESC 0x011b #define LOW 0x5000 #define FAST 0x4800 int draw_car(int x,int y,char *ch); double dalta=20,angle; void *image; int step=20; main() { int gdriver=DETECT,gmode; static int startx=60; static int starty=20; int maxy,maxx,l=1,n=1; char ch,play, str[2]; int size,temch; int ok,y=50; clrscr(); printf("\n\n\n\n\n*****************************************\n"); printf(" 1.play only number 0-9 .\n"); printf(" 2.play only char a-z .\n"); printf(" 3.exit\n"); printf("*****************************************\n"); while(1){ printf("\nPls enter choice:"); play=getche(); if((play=='1')||(play=='2')) break; if(play=='3') return; } ( EGAVGA_driver ); /*注册vga驱动*/ initgraph(&gdriver,&gmode,"d:\\tc3\\bgi"); /*初始化图形界面*/ (); /*清除屏幕*/ (BLUE); /*将背景色设置成蓝色*/ size=imagesize(startx,starty,startx+60,starty+60); /*计算生成60×60个象素的图需要的字节数*/ image=(unsigned char *)malloc(size); /*分配内存*/ maxx=getmaxx(); maxy=getmaxy(); randomize(); printf("Press ESC to exit game! "); printf(" %c to fast speed,%c to low speed!",24,25); do{ ok=0; if(play=='1') ch=random(9)+48; if(play=='2') ch=random(26)+65; str[0]=ch; do{ while(bioske 查看原帖>>

经过以上C语言课程设计 猜数游戏,C语言课程设计猜字游戏,急求一份"猜数字游戏"的完整版的C语言课程设计报告!,急!!!求C语言课程设计之打字游戏代码!?? 了解后,希望可以帮到您,如有疑问可以随时咨询我们哦

本文由 石家庄火星时代培训 整理发布。更多培训课程,学习资讯,课程优惠,课程开班,学校地址等学校信息,可以留下你的联系方式,让课程老师跟你详细解答:
咨询电话:13165582039